Metapenaeus elegans, commonly known as the fine shrimp, is a species of prawn in the genus Metapenaeus.[1] It grows up to 8.1 cm.[2]
Metapenaeus elegans is benthic, found mostly in freshwater lagoons and ponds in Malaysia, Sri Lanka, and Indonesia.[3] It is found in depths between 1 and 55 meters, usually in waters with low salinity. Prefers temperatures of between 27 and 29 degrees.
It is sometimes caught with traps in Sri Lanka, but does not have a high commercial value.
